1. Please find attached windows with associated text. Is there a way for the text size to remain, keep associated with window, but move text to be read more clearly?
2. I have a flat plasterboard ceiling at 2572mm which includes a raised ceiling in the centre of the room at 2872mm. Would this be constructed with the "Slab Tool"?
3. I require a 200 UB (Universal Beam), are there any steel beams in the standard ArchiCAD library or do I need to draw from scratch? If so, would this be with the "Beam Tool"?

One thought would be to extract the AC81 pla library file so you create an actual folder with the Library objects in it. Just to double check could you post a screenshot of your Library Manager settings just to make sure you have got the libararies loaded ok. I've added a pic of mine to compare with.
Other thought would be to uninstall ArchiCAD and reinstall it. That seems a bit over the top but may sort out whatever is going on.
